cudatoolkit安装windows
时间: 2025-01-20 08:05:49 浏览: 67
### CUDA Toolkit 安装教程 (Windows 操作系统)
#### 确认适合自己的版本
在安装 CUDA Toolkit 前,需确认操作系统、GPU 驱动程序以及目标应用(如 PyTorch)所支持的 CUDA 版本。这一步骤至关重要,因为不同软件可能依赖特定版本的 CUDA 来实现最佳性能和稳定性[^2]。
#### 准备工作
确保已安装适用于 Windows 的 NVIDIA 显卡驱动程序。如果尚未安装或需要更新现有驱动,则可以通过 GeForce Experience 自动完成此过程,也可以从官方网站手动下载最新版驱动进行安装[^3]。
#### 下载并执行安装器
访问 [NVIDIA 开发者网站](https://developer.nvidia.com/cuda-downloads),选择对应于当前系统的配置选项来获取最新的 CUDA Installer。对于 Windows 用户,默认会提供 Web Installer 或者 Network Installer 两种形式;建议采用前者以便简化流程[^4]。
#### 执行安装向导
运行刚才下载好的安装文件,在弹出的对话框里按照提示逐步操作:
- 接受许可协议条款;
- 设置自定义安装路径(默认位置通常无需更改),注意记录下该目录作为后续设置环境变量时参考;
- 取消勾选 "Install Visual Studio Integration" 复选框除非确实需要用到集成开发环境功能;
- 继续点击下一步直至完成整个安装过程。
#### 添加环境变量
为了使命令行工具能够识别新安装的 CUDA 工具链,还需要将几个关键目录加入到系统的 PATH 中去。具体来说就是打开“控制面板 -> 系统 -> 高级系统设置 -> 环境变量”,然后编辑 `Path` 键值,追加如下几项(假设安装的是 v11.0 版本):
```plaintext
C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v11.0\bin;
C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v11.0\include;
C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v11.0\libnvvp;
```
保存修改后的配置即可生效。
#### 验证安装成功与否
最后通过简单的测试案例验证是否一切正常运作。可以在 PowerShell 输入以下指令编译并运行官方提供的示例代码:
```powershell
cd "C:\ProgramData\NVIDIA Corporation\CUDA Samples\v11.0"
.\common\setup_build.bat Release
Release\deviceQuery.exe
```
当看到输出结果显示设备信息而没有任何错误消息时即表明安装顺利完成。
阅读全文
相关推荐

















